In the mining of gently inclined ore bodies, shaft sinking operations are characterized by small shaft diameters and depths, short construction periods per single shaft, and frequent equipment relocation. By adopting a modular design with a compact structure and excellent maneuverability, and equipping it with an innovatively developed hydraulic support stabilization system, this method can ensure safe and efficient shaft sinking even under various complex conditions.

Performance parameters
| Project | Unit | CY-R80C (AT2000L(A)) | |
| Job Parameters | Nominal well diameter | mm | 2000 |
| Maximum well depth | m | 400 | |
| Pilot hole diameter | mm | 241 | |
| Drilling angle | ° | 15–90 | |
| Promote parameter | Propulsive force | kN | 1000 |
| Counterforce | kN | 2400 | |
| Advance the process | mm | 1450 | |
| Rotation parameters | Rated torque | kN·m | 70 |
Peak torque | kN·m | 94 | |
| Rotational speed | r/min | 0–30 | |
| Walking parameters | Walking speed | km/h | 0–2 |
| Climbing ability | ° | 14 | |
| Ground clearance | mm | 225 | |
| Diesel engine power | kW | 54 (National IV) | |
Diesel tank capacity | L | 90 | |
| Power parameters | Main motor power | kW | 90 |
| Voltage | V | Standard configuration: 380 (optional configurations: 660/1000/1140) | |
| Frequency | Hertz | 50 | |
| Hydraulic system | System rated pressure | MPa | 35 |
| Hydraulic oil tank volume | L | 480 | |
| Filtration accuracy | micrometer | 10 | |

Ready to use right away The hydraulic support stabilization positioning system enables rapid machine alignment without the need for concrete foundations, saving 7 to 10 days in construction preparation time. It simplifies the construction process, boosts operational efficiency, and reduces production costs. | Gentle-inclination construction By studying the construction techniques and methods for gently inclined shafts and developing a drilling tool system specifically designed for such shafts, it is possible to carry out shaft excavation over a wide range of angles—from 15° to 90°. |
